Transaction 62992226427288b15c7e4598d9bd0de766ae0e721a131d65b91abf7186daaade
1 Input
1 Output
-
62992226427288b15c7e4598d9bd0de766ae0e721a131d65b91abf7186daaade:0
- value
- 220346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7e5f14f67c3395b10cc53cd29d7dc0933f10c9e OP_EQUAL
- address
- 3QHnHcrjLfgyTg6gvyjy7nWqbnKXSjc4Mu